"""
|
|
mcp-homelab: Minimaler, auditierter MCP-Server fuer den Homelab-Stack.
|
|
|
|
Tools:
|
|
- kubectl_get : read-only Kubernetes-Ressourcen
|
|
- kubectl_logs : Pod-Logs lesen
|
|
- kubectl_events : Namespace-Events lesen
|
|
- query_postgres : read-only SQL auf beliebiger CNPG-DB
|
|
- read_obsidian : .md-Datei aus dem Obsidian-Repo lesen
|
|
- list_obsidian : Obsidian-Verzeichnis auflisten
|
|
- flux_status : Flux-Kustomizations und HelmReleases pruefen
|
|
|
|
Transport: Streamable HTTP (production-empfohlen, stateless fuer k8s)
|
|
Port: 8000, Endpunkt: /mcp
|
|
"""

# ---------------------------------------------------------------------------
|
|
# Konfiguration aus Environment (via Kubernetes Secret)
|
|
# ---------------------------------------------------------------------------
|
|
|
|
# Postgres-DSNs pro Datenbank, kommagetrennt als KEY=DSN Paare
|
|
# z.B. "garmin=postgresql://ro:pw@garmin-db-ro.garmin:5432/garmin,n8n=..."
|
|
_RAW_DBS = os.environ.get("POSTGRES_DSN_MAP", "")
|
|
POSTGRES_DSN_MAP: dict[str, str] = {}
|
|
for entry in _RAW_DBS.split(","):
|
|
entry = entry.strip()
|
|
if "=" in entry:
|
|
key, dsn = entry.split("=", 1)
|
|
POSTGRES_DSN_MAP[key.strip()] = dsn.strip()
|
|
|
|
# Obsidian-Repo: per NFS oder git-sync gemountetes Verzeichnis
|
|
OBSIDIAN_ROOT = Path(os.environ.get("OBSIDIAN_ROOT", "/obsidian"))
|
|
|
|
# Kubeconfig wird durch den ServiceAccount automatisch gemountet
|
|
KUBECTL = ["kubectl"]
|
|
|
|
# ---------------------------------------------------------------------------
|
|
# Sicherheits-Helpers
|
|
# ---------------------------------------------------------------------------
|
|
|
|
_ALLOWED_K8S_RESOURCES = {
|
|
"pods", "pod", "po",
|
|
"deployments", "deployment", "deploy",
|
|
"services", "service", "svc",
|
|
"events", "event",
|
|
"nodes", "node",
|
|
"configmaps", "configmap", "cm",
|
|
"persistentvolumeclaims", "pvc",
|
|
"helmreleases", "kustomizations",
|
|
"clusters", # CNPG
|
|
"postgresclusters", # CNPG
|
|
}
|
|
|
|
_ALLOWED_FLUX_RESOURCES = {
|
|
"kustomizations", "helmreleases", "gitrepositories",
|
|
"helmrepositories", "imagerepositories", "imageupdateautomations",
|
|
}
|
|
|
|
|
|
def _safe_resource(resource: str) -> str:
|
|
"""Prueft ob eine Kubernetes-Ressource in der Allowlist ist."""
|
|
r = resource.lower().split("/")[0] # z.B. "pods/mypod" → "pods"
|
|
if r not in _ALLOWED_K8S_RESOURCES:
|
|
raise ValueError(f"Ressource '{resource}' nicht erlaubt. Erlaubt: {sorted(_ALLOWED_K8S_RESOURCES)}")
|
|
return resource
|
|
|
|
|
|
def _safe_sql(sql: str) -> str:
|
|
"""Erlaubt nur SELECT-Statements."""
|
|
stripped = sql.strip().upper()
|
|
if not stripped.startswith("SELECT"):
|
|
raise ValueError("Nur SELECT-Queries erlaubt.")
|
|
# Blockiere gefaehrliche Keywords auch innerhalb von SELECT
|
|
for kw in ("; DROP", "; DELETE", "; UPDATE", "; INSERT", "; TRUNCATE"):
|
|
if kw in stripped:
|
|
raise ValueError(f"Unerlaubtes Keyword im Query: {kw.strip()}")
|
|
return sql
|
|
|
|
|
|
def _safe_obsidian_path(path: str) -> Path:
|
|
"""Verhindert Path-Traversal ausserhalb von OBSIDIAN_ROOT."""
|
|
target = (OBSIDIAN_ROOT / path).resolve()
|
|
if not str(target).startswith(str(OBSIDIAN_ROOT.resolve())):
|
|
raise ValueError("Path traversal nicht erlaubt.")
|
|
return target
|
|
|
|
|
|
def _run_kubectl(*args: str, timeout: int = 15) -> str:
|
|
"""Fuehrt kubectl aus und gibt stdout zurueck. Wirft bei Fehler."""
|
|
cmd = KUBECTL + list(args)
|
|
log.info("kubectl: %s", " ".join(cmd))
|
|
result = subprocess.run(cmd, capture_output=True, text=True, timeout=timeout)
|
|
if result.returncode != 0:
|
|
raise RuntimeError(f"kubectl Fehler: {result.stderr.strip()}")
|
|
return result.stdout

# ---------------------------------------------------------------------------
|
|
# Kubernetes Tools
|
|
# ---------------------------------------------------------------------------
|
|
|
|
@mcp.tool()
|
|
def kubectl_get(resource: str, namespace: str = "default", name: str = "") -> str:
|
|
"""
|
|
Liest Kubernetes-Ressourcen (read-only).
|
|
|
|
Args:
|
|
resource: Ressourcentyp, z.B. 'pods', 'deployments', 'services', 'nodes'
|
|
namespace: Kubernetes-Namespace (default: 'default'). Fuer alle: '--all-namespaces'
|
|
name: Optionaler Name einer spezifischen Ressource
|
|
"""
|
|
_safe_resource(resource)
|
|
args = ["get", resource]
|
|
if name:
|
|
args.append(name)
|
|
if namespace == "--all-namespaces":
|
|
args.append("--all-namespaces")
|
|
else:
|
|
args += ["-n", namespace]
|
|
args += ["-o", "json"]
|
|
raw = _run_kubectl(*args)
|
|
# Komprimiere grosse Antworten auf das Wesentliche
|
|
data = json.loads(raw)
|
|
if "items" in data:
|
|
log.info("kubectl_get: %d Eintraege zurueckgegeben", len(data["items"]))
|
|
return raw
|
|
|
|
|
|
@mcp.tool()
|
|
def kubectl_logs(pod: str, namespace: str = "default", tail: int = 100, container: str = "") -> str:
|
|
"""
|
|
Liest die letzten Logzeilen eines Pods.
|
|
|
|
Args:
|
|
pod: Pod-Name
|
|
namespace: Kubernetes-Namespace
|
|
tail: Anzahl der letzten Zeilen (max 500)
|
|
container: Optionaler Container-Name bei Multi-Container-Pods
|
|
"""
|
|
tail = min(tail, 500) # Hard-Limit
|
|
args = ["logs", pod, "-n", namespace, f"--tail={tail}"]
|
|
if container:
|
|
args += ["-c", container]
|
|
return _run_kubectl(*args)
|
|
|
|
|
|
@mcp.tool()
|
|
def kubectl_events(namespace: str = "default", field_selector: str = "") -> str:
|
|
"""
|
|
Liest Kubernetes-Events eines Namespace, sortiert nach Zeit.
|
|
|
|
Args:
|
|
namespace: Kubernetes-Namespace. Fuer alle: '--all-namespaces'
|
|
field_selector: Optionaler Kubernetes field-selector, z.B. 'reason=BackOff'
|
|
"""
|
|
args = ["get", "events", "--sort-by=.lastTimestamp"]
|
|
if namespace == "--all-namespaces":
|
|
args.append("--all-namespaces")
|
|
else:
|
|
args += ["-n", namespace]
|
|
if field_selector:
|
|
args += [f"--field-selector={field_selector}"]
|
|
args += ["-o", "json"]
|
|
return _run_kubectl(*args)
|
|
|
|
|
|
@mcp.tool()
|
|
def flux_status(namespace: str = "flux-system") -> str:
|
|
"""
|
|
Zeigt den Status aller Flux-Kustomizations und HelmReleases.
|
|
|
|
Args:
|
|
namespace: Flux-Namespace (default: flux-system)
|
|
"""
|
|
results = {}
|
|
for res in ["kustomizations", "helmreleases"]:
|
|
try:
|
|
raw = _run_kubectl("get", res, "-n", namespace, "-o", "json")
|
|
data = json.loads(raw)
|
|
results[res] = [
|
|
{
|
|
"name": item["metadata"]["name"],
|
|
"ready": next(
|
|
(c["status"] for c in item.get("status", {}).get("conditions", []) if c["type"] == "Ready"),
|
|
"Unknown",
|
|
),
|
|
"message": next(
|
|
(c["message"] for c in item.get("status", {}).get("conditions", []) if c["type"] == "Ready"),
|
|
"",
|
|
),
|
|
}
|
|
for item in data.get("items", [])
|
|
]
|
|
except Exception as e:
|
|
results[res] = f"Fehler: {e}"
|
|
return json.dumps(results, indent=2, ensure_ascii=False)
|
|
|
|
|
|
# ---------------------------------------------------------------------------
|
|
# PostgreSQL Tools
|
|
# ---------------------------------------------------------------------------
|
|
|
|
@mcp.tool()
|
|
def query_postgres(database: str, sql: str) -> str:
|
|
"""
|
|
Fuehrt ein read-only SQL-SELECT auf einer CNPG-Datenbank aus.
|
|
|
|
Args:
|
|
database: Datenbankname aus der konfigurierten Liste (z.B. 'garmin', 'n8n')
|
|
sql: SELECT-Query (nur lesend erlaubt)
|
|
"""
|
|
if database not in POSTGRES_DSN_MAP:
|
|
available = list(POSTGRES_DSN_MAP.keys())
|
|
raise ValueError(f"Datenbank '{database}' nicht konfiguriert. Verfuegbar: {available}")
|
|
|
|
_safe_sql(sql)
|
|
log.info("query_postgres db=%s sql=%s", database, sql[:120])
|
|
|
|
dsn = POSTGRES_DSN_MAP[database]
|
|
conn = psycopg2.connect(dsn)
|
|
conn.set_session(readonly=True, autocommit=True)
|
|
try:
|
|
cur = conn.cursor(cursor_factory=psycopg2.extras.RealDictCursor)
|
|
cur.execute(sql)
|
|
rows = cur.fetchmany(200) # Hard-Limit: max 200 Zeilen
|
|
return json.dumps([dict(r) for r in rows], default=str, ensure_ascii=False, indent=2)
|
|
finally:
|
|
conn.close()
